Not Recommended
Trip Type: With Friends Review 4 of 67Experience Did Not Match Online Reviews
Room condition was not what I expected. The nonsmoking room I requested was obviously a former smoking room. The smell was immediately detectable and there was a large cigarette burn on the comforter, along with several stains. There were also two places on seperate walls where either the plaster was damaged and crumbling or the wallpaper was torn. My window was located on the ground level next to an alley lined with dumpsters and I was awakened at 4:00 a.m. and again at 6:30 a.m. by very loud garbage trucks dumping and then dropping the containers back into place. This was a Saturday morning. The staff was very friendly and a room service breakfast was fine. The overall experience was not what I expected, however, and I would think twice about staying here again as the rate, though reasonable, was definitely not worth the hassle of putting up with deteriorated room and linen conditions and disrupted sleep.

Trip Type: With Friends Review 14 of 67Great deal for a great hotel! Will definitely stay here again.
My friend and I thoroughly enjoyed staying at The Churchill. The staff was very friendly and they allowed us to check in a little early. When we pulled up, the valet told us the parking fee (I believe it was $35). He mentioned that street parking was free on Saturday and Sunday. We took the hint and found a place to park on a side street nearby. The room was clean, nicely decorated and the beds were comfortable. There was a separate sitting area with a desk and refrigerator. The TV was a flat screen and had plenty of channels. The bathroom was a little dated, but the water pressure was good and the toilet and shower were a separate room from the sink and mirror - helpful with two people trying to get ready to go out. There was a lot of counter space, but only one mirror. It would have been nice if there were two mirrors, but there was a full length one in the main area that we could use as well. There was also an iron and a hair dryer. The location was perfect. Plenty of restaurant options and shopping nearby and even a couple bars; however, the area didn't seem like it had many choices for nightlife. The neighborhood was cute and we felt safe. It was close to the metro, which was great for site seeing. I highly recommend this hotel. I'm definitely going to try and stay there again.
